American Kestrel Population Trend in Ohio
American Kestrel in Ohio has risen sharply: up 55% on the route-weighted index since 1968.

American Kestrel Population Forecast in Ohio
If the recent trend holds, American Kestrel in Ohio is projected to fall about 32% by 2030 — from 1.1 in 2025 to a central estimate of 0.74 (95% range 0.00–1.6). A 5-year backtest shows a typical error of ±23.9%, with 100% of held-out values landing inside the 95% band.
